Sharding the Pellwick profile store — quick notes for release day. We're splitting user-profiles into 16 shards keyed on account hash, and the cutover happens behind the `shard_route_v2` flag. Flip it region by region, starting with the Torvane cluster, and watch replication lag before moving on. If lag tops 30 seconds, pause and ping the data platform folks — don't power through. Rollback is just flipping the flag back; shards stay dual-written for 48 hours. Full cutover checklist lives on the internal page here.

runbook for yawig-hadup: https://confluence.tolvaqio.internal/spaces/build/settings/spaces/1d526a27483adb48

## Artifact Signing — SDK Parity Notes (Weekly Sync)

Kestrel SDK for Android reached parity with the Swift client this sprint: offline queueing, batched telemetry, and retry semantics now match. Both SDKs ship as signed artifacts from the same pipeline. Remaining gap: background sync throttling, targeted next sprint. Verify both release bundles before tagging. Both artifacts validate against the shared signing key below.

signing key of kawig-fafog = bky19_6Fypv1qws7J8qJtaYjX

## Break-glass access: Pellworth EXIF scrubber

The Pellworth pipeline strips EXIF metadata from all customer uploads before storage. If the scrubber stalls, images queue unprocessed and must not be released manually. Support may invoke break-glass access only when the on-call engineer is unreachable for 30 minutes and the queue exceeds 10,000 items. Open the Havenmoor console, select the emergency scrubber account, and authenticate with the recovery passphrase below.

strongbox words: druvan-lamys-eliius-jorax-istox-soreth-ulays-gilix-ralix-oliiel-norwyn-casvan-praius

Subject: Spare parts shipment — Greymoor Station

Dispatch team,

The replacement actuators and filter cartridges for the Greymoor remote site are packed and staged in bay three. Please schedule the Calbright courier for tomorrow morning and confirm the crates are strapped to a single pallet, as the access road limits unloading time. The site foreman has been told to expect delivery before noon. Weather permitting, no escort is needed. On hand-over, the courier must follow the confidential instruction given directly below.

handover note for yagep-tagef: the fenok sorwyn courier leaves the fraok sileth sorax ledger at gate 2873 under passcode 476683